Is the 2010 LEXUS IS F reliable?
Excellent reliability. Very few MOT failures. That's 13 points above the national average of 82%. It also outperforms the LEXUS brand average of 87%.
At 14 years old, 95% of LEXUS IS Fs from 2010 passed their MOT first time in 2024. That's based on 108 tests across the UK. The average mileage at this age is 76,994 miles.

Mileage Analysis
The average 2010 LEXUS IS F has 76,994 miles on the clock, which is below the expected 103,600 miles for a 14-year-old car. This suggests lighter use than average, which generally means less wear on major components.
Best year to buy a LEXUS IS F?
The most reliable year is the 2011 model with a 97% MOT pass rate, while the 2009 model has the lowest at 92%. The 2010 sits between the two at 95%.

2010 LEXUS IS F Fuel Costs
The 4969cc petrol engine is on the larger side, so fuel won't be this car's strong point. Expect around 30 mpg in mixed driving, which works out to roughly £1,592 per year at current petrol prices of 142p per litre (based on 7,400 miles per year).
What does it cost to own a 2010 LEXUS IS F?
Total estimated annual running cost is £2,097 (£175/month), broken down as £1592 fuel, £250 road tax, £55 MOT, and £200 predicted repairs. The low repair estimate reflects the excellent 95% pass rate. These cars rarely fail their MOT, so unexpected bills are less likely.
